Those are going to be completely different due to where the muffler and resonator are situated compared to Expeditions. Expedition go DP, flex pipe, muffler, pipe, resonator. F150s go DP, flex pipe, resonator, pipe, muffler, pipe. Completely different sounds

the sound of each engine concept is different. A Harley does not sound like a BMW 2 cylinder despite same # of cylinders and similar displacement. And you can never make them sound similar mainly due to the firing order of the cylinders. You could make a BMW louder than a Harley, but it would be still distinct. Making it louder does not change its fundamental firing characteristics. Hope that makes sense.

And yes, a V6 Ecoboost will never sound like a V8 or V10. It might sound great or not...

Ive also been told that he placement of the muffler and straight pipe/ resonator really affects the sound output as well. That’s why there are a lot of differences in sound outputs on the f150s. Some guys do 3” or 4” systems. Some do muffler plus resonator. Some do muffler plus straight pipe out the back, out the side under cab, chambered vs straight through mufflers, dual resonators, OEM resonator vs SPD or equivalent resonator. Dual exit, single exit, h pipe, y pipe. Too many variables and they all sound different. And most sound like shit on our v6s. Just be warned
